Interview Process Overview

The interview process for the Marketing Analytics Specialist position at Samsung Austin Semiconductor typically involves multiple stages designed to evaluate your technical skills, problem-solving abilities, and cultural fit. Candidates often begin with a phone screen conducted by a recruiter, followed by interviews with the hiring manager and potential team members. Expect a mix of technical questions, behavioral assessments, and case studies throughout the process.

The overall experience is designed to be rigorous yet supportive, reflecting the company’s commitment to fostering talent and innovation. Throughout the interviews, maintain a focus on data-driven insights and your ability to collaborate across teams, as these are key themes in the evaluation process.

Key Responsibilities

As a Marketing Analytics Specialist, your day-to-day responsibilities will include analyzing market data, generating insights that inform marketing strategies, and collaborating with various teams to ensure alignment with business objectives. Your work will be integral to optimizing campaigns and enhancing customer engagement through data-driven decisions.

You will be expected to:

  • Analyze consumer behavior trends and market dynamics.
  • Develop and maintain dashboards to track marketing performance metrics.
  • Collaborate with product and sales teams to align marketing strategies with product roadmaps.
  • Conduct A/B testing and other experimental designs to assess marketing effectiveness.
  • Provide actionable insights and recommendations based on data analysis.

This role requires a balance of analytical thinking and creative problem-solving to navigate the complexities of the semiconductor market.

Role Requirements & Qualifications

To be a strong candidate for the Marketing Analytics Specialist position, you should possess the following qualifications:

  • Technical skills:

    • Proficiency in data analysis tools (e.g., Excel, SQL, Tableau).
    • Strong understanding of marketing metrics and analytics methodologies.
  • Experience level:

    • Typically, a minimum of 3-5 years in marketing analytics or a related field.
    • Experience in the semiconductor or technology industries is a plus.
  • Soft skills:

    • Excellent communication and presentation abilities to convey insights effectively.
    • Strong teamwork and collaboration skills.
  • Must-have skills:

    • Experience with data visualization tools.
    • Familiarity with statistical analysis and reporting.
  • Nice-to-have skills:

    • Knowledge of digital marketing channels.
    • Background in product marketing analytics.

Other General Tips

  • Prepare Data Stories: Be ready to discuss specific projects where your data analysis made a significant impact. Focus on the problem, your approach, and the results.
  • Showcase Analytical Tools: Familiarize yourself with the tools relevant to the role and consider demonstrating your skills through practical examples.
  • Practice Behavioral Questions: Use the STAR method (Situation, Task, Action, Result) to structure your responses to behavioral questions effectively.
  • Research Company Values: Understand Samsung Austin Semiconductor's mission and values to align your answers with the company's culture.
